Keelon Russell: A Rising Star

Hailing from Duncanville, Texas, Keelon Russell has established himself as one of the nation’s premier quarterback prospects. Standing at 6-foot-3 and weighing 175 pounds, Russell’s combination of arm strength, accuracy, and mobility has garnered him unanimous five-star ratings from major recruiting outlets. ESPN ranks him as the top quarterback and the 14th overall player in the 2025 class, while On3 lists him as the third-ranked prospect nationally and the top recruit in Texas.

During his senior year at Duncanville High School, Russell showcased his exceptional talent by throwing for over 3,000 yards and nearly 50 touchdowns, complemented by more than 250 rushing yards and multiple scores on the ground. His junior year was equally impressive, with 3,267 passing yards and 35 touchdowns, leading Duncanville to a 14-1 record and consecutive 6A Division 1 UIL state championships in 2022 and 2023.

Ryan Grubb’s Coaching Prowess

Ryan Grubb, officially announced as Alabama’s offensive coordinator on February 6, 2025, brings a wealth of experience and a proven track record of offensive excellence. Before his appointment at Alabama, Grubb served as the offensive coordinator for the Seattle Seahawks during the 2024-25 NFL season, where he orchestrated an offense that ranked fifth in the league for passing yards. Under his guidance, quarterback Geno Smith achieved career-highs in passing yards, completions, and completion percentage, setting single-season franchise records in these categories.

Prior to his NFL tenure, Grubb was the offensive coordinator and quarterbacks coach at the University of Washington from 2022 to 2023. His collaboration with quarterback Michael Penix Jr. was particularly noteworthy. In 2023, Penix Jr. earned the Maxwell Award after a record-setting season, throwing for 4,903 yards and 36 touchdowns, leading the Huskies to the College Football Playoff National Championship. Grubb’s innovative offensive strategies were instrumental in these achievements, making him one of the most respected offensive minds in football.

Russell’s Anticipation to Work with Grubb

Keelon Russell’s excitement about teaming up with Ryan Grubb is palpable. Having observed Grubb’s success in developing quarterbacks and crafting high-powered offenses, Russell is eager to absorb and implement the knowledge and strategies that Grubb brings to Alabama. The prospect of working under a coordinator who has mentored quarterbacks to record-breaking performances aligns perfectly with Russell’s aspirations to excel at the collegiate level.

Russell’s commitment to Alabama remained steadfast despite receiving substantial NIL offers from other programs, including Texas, Colorado, and LSU. He emphasized the importance of long-term development and success over immediate financial gains, a perspective that underscores his dedication to football excellence. This decision reflects his belief in Alabama’s program and the opportunity to work with esteemed coaches like Grubb.
